[QUOTE="1wlimo, post: 869723, member: 16646"] I was using a Highline bale prossesor for feeding hay, halage, and silage bales. It does a good job of getting rid of a lot of the dust from hay stored outside. I used it a lot to chop hay and straw to mix in a TMR ration. The highline seams to be a stronger and faster machine than others but I did have 140hp on it. [/QUOTE]
